What are Dual Audio Movies?
Dual audio movies, also known as dual language movies, are films that offer two audio tracks in different languages. This feature allows viewers to choose their preferred language, making it a great option for those who prefer watching movies in their native tongue or for language learners to improve their listening skills.

The Rise of Dual Audio Movies
It all began with the introduction of dual audio technology, which allowed movies to be played with two audio tracks simultaneously. This innovation opened doors for movie enthusiasts to enjoy their favorite films in multiple languages, making it a game-changer for the film industry.
720p: The Beginning of High-Quality Dual Audio
The first dual audio movies were released in 720p, a significant upgrade from the standard definition (SD) quality. These movies offered a much sharper and clearer picture, with a resolution of 1280x720 pixels. Movie enthusiasts were thrilled to watch their favorite films in high definition, with dual audio adding an extra layer of excitement.
1080p: The New Standard for Dual Audio Movies
As technology continued to advance, dual audio movies began to be released in 1080p, offering an even more stunning visual experience. With a resolution of 1920x1080 pixels, these movies provided a much more immersive experience, with crisp and clear visuals. The increased pixel density made it possible for viewers to enjoy movies with greater detail, making 1080p the new standard for dual audio movies.

At the heart of this topic is the concept of "dual audio." Historically, film distribution was strictly regional. A movie released in Germany would feature a German dub or German subtitles; the same film in Japan would be tailored for Japanese speakers. The rise of digital containers—most notably the Matroska (MKV) format—revolutionized this paradigm. MKV allowed for multiple audio tracks and subtitle files to be multiplexed into a single video file. Dual audio typically refers to a file containing the original language track (often English for Hollywood releases) alongside a localized dubbed track (such as Hindi, Spanish, or French).
This technological leap democratized media access. For multilingual households, it meant a single file could cater to different family members' preferences. For language learners, it became a powerful tool for immersion, allowing them to switch between native and target languages instantly to check comprehension. More broadly, it allowed global audiences to bypass the traditional gatekeepers of media distribution, accessing films in their preferred auditory format long before official localized physical media or streaming options became available in their regions.
The inclusion of "720p" and "1080p" in the lexicon of film downloading represents the democratization of high-definition (HD) video. 720p (1280x720 pixels) and 1080p (1920x1080 pixels), also known as Full HD, became the baseline standards for visual fidelity in the late 2000s and 2010s. In the context of "extra quality," these resolutions signify a sweet spot between visual clarity and file size.
While purists and cinephiles might lean toward 4K or uncompressed Blu-ray rips, 720p and 1080p files encoded with advanced compression algorithms like H.264 or H.265 (HEVC) offer a pragmatic compromise. They provide crisp details, vibrant colors, and clear textures without requiring massive amounts of storage space or immense internet bandwidth. For users in regions with developing digital infrastructure or strict data caps, a well-encoded 1080p dual audio file represents the pinnacle of accessible high-quality home viewing.
